
EOL Testing Methodologies
EOL methodologies are a crucial aspect of the manufacturing process, aimed at verifying the quality, functionality, and reliability of products before they are released to the market. EOL testing involves a series of rigorous tests and inspections conducted at the final stages of production to identify any defects or deviations from specifications and ensure that products meet the required standards of performance and safety.
